1.打开一个终端控制台。
2.通过输入以下命令,确保 RAID 阵列一致并同步
cat /proc/mdstat
3.通过输入以下命令,检查阵列了解到的阵列大小和设备大小
sudo mdadm -D /dev/md0 | grep -e "Array Size" -e "Dev Size"
4.执行以下操作之一:
- 通过输入以下命令,将阵列大小增加到最大可用大小
sudo mdadm --grow /dev/md0 -z max
- 通过输入以下命令,将阵列大小增加到最大可用大小
sudo mdadm --grow /dev/md0 -z max --assume-clean
阵列会使用已添加到设备中的任何空间,但不会同步此空间。建议对 RAID 1 使用此命令,因为该级别不需要同步。如果添加到成员设备中的空间已预先置零,则对其他 RAID 级别可能也有用。
- 通过输入以下命令,将阵列大小增加到指定值
sudo mdadm --grow /dev/md0 -z SIZE
将 SIZE 替换为表示所需大小(KB,每 KB 等于 1024 字节)的整数值。
5.通过输入以下命令,重新检查阵列了解到的阵列大小和设备大小
sudo mdadm -D /dev/md0 | grep -e "Array Size" -e "Dev Size"
原文地址:使用 mdadm 调整软件 RAID 阵列的大小 | 储存管理指南 | SUSE Linux Enterprise Server 12 SP4
留言